    What is a descriptive essay? The descriptive essay is a genre of essay that asks the student to describe something—object, person, place, experience, emotion, situation, etc. This genre encourages the student’s ability to create a written account of a particular experience.

    A descriptive essay is a type of essay that describes a person, place, object, event, or experience in vivid detail. It aims to create a sensory experience for the reader by appealing to the five senses: sight, sound, smell, taste, and touch.
